Chapter 94 - Unusual reality

The words struck deep, even though they were spoken sweetly.

"She isn't alone," Ivanka continued, her gaze flicking toward Sera and Lira. "Those servants are here. If it's truly important, they will follow her. It wouldn't be proper for you to cause a scene in a place like this."

Demian fell silent.

His eyes returned to the narrow street where Valerie had disappeared. A restlessness he did not fully recognize throbbed in his chest a mixture of anger, worry, and something deeper, something he refused to name.

The crowd swallowed the moment again. The city's noise resumed, as though nothing had happened.

But in the distance, Valerie kept running after the frail figure, unaware that behind her, a small decision made by others was quietly widening the distance between them and that the night was already moving toward a direction that could no longer be undone.
